Dunder Mifflin's favorites, Krasinski and Carell, are set to reunite in Paramount's new family movie If.

The Office stars will be joined by Alan Kim, Cailey Fleming, Ryan Reynolds, Phoebe Waller-Bridge, and Fiona Shaw. The star-studded cast is not the only thing that was revealed.
Krasinski will direct the movie, and it was based on his story about a child looking for a way to rediscover imagination.
Krasinski teased on his Instagram, writing:
"Ah, what if one day I could assemble my dream cast? What… IF"
The film is planned to be released on Nov. 17, 2023, before the Holiday season starts.
Variety learned that Krasinski would produce If through via his company, Sunday Night, alongside Allyson Seeger and Andrew Form. Reynolds will also produce via Maximum Effort, while George Dewey should be an executive producer.
